Peel 380
- Great Britain. Colonial Office; Canada. Governor-General (1854-1861: Head); Lytton, Edward Bulwer Lytton baron (1803-1873) [info]; Hudson's Bay Company. Papers relative to the Hudson Bay Company's charter and license of trade: Presented to both Houses of Parliament by command of Her Majesty, April, 1859. London: Printed by G.E. Eyre & W. Spottiswoode for H.M.S.O, 1859.
- Physical description: v, 26 p.; 33 cm.
- Language: English
- Papers concerning exclusive trading rights with the British Columbia Indians granted on May 30, 1838, including despatches between Sir Edmund Walker Head, Governor-General of Canada, and Edward Bulwer Lytton, Secretary of State for the Colonies, as well as letters between Lytton and officials of the Hudson's Bay Company.
